Button accepts Halo delay on safety grounds
Jenson Button says he is content with the reasoning behind the decision to defer the introduction of a cockpit protection device until 2018 despite hoping it would be introduced sooner. The controversial device had been on the cusp of being signed off for a 2017 introduction after receiving support from drivers, only for the Strategy Group to vote it down over concerns it has not conducted enough 'real world' mileage.
